What is UPVC?
UPVC, or un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, is a kind of plastic that is commonly utilized for making window and door frames. Unlike routine PVC, UPVC does not contain any plasticizers, making it more rigid and durable. This product initially became popular in the 1980s as a synthetic option to standard wooden frames.
Secret Characteristics of UPVC
- Resilience: UPVC resists deterioration, rot, and warping. This strength makes it appropriate for various climates.
- Low Maintenance: UPVC doors and windows need very little maintenance compared to wooden equivalents, which require regular painting and sealing.
- Energy Efficiency: UPVC frames feature exceptional insulation properties, helping to keep homes warmer in winter and cooler in summertime.
- Fire Resistance: UPVC is naturally flame-retardant, ensuring a level of safety for domestic and business properties.
- Sound Insulation: Another substantial feature is its capability to supply outstanding sound insulation, minimizing external sound pollution.

Upkeep of UPVC Windows and Doors
While UPVC items require less upkeep than wood, some care is still needed to make sure durability and efficiency.
Maintenance Tips
- Cleaning: Wipe frames with a moderate detergent and warm water to get rid of dirt and gunk.
- inspect the seals: Periodically look for wear and tear on seals and gaskets and replace them if necessary.
- Lubrication: Regularly lube hinges and locks to ensure smooth operation.
Considerations Before Choosing UPVC
Before choosing UPVC windows and doors, possible buyers ought to keep several points in mind:
1. Quality Variances
All UPVC products are not developed equivalent. It's necessary to choose items from reliable manufacturers that stick to industry requirements.
2. Color Fading
Some lower-quality UPVC products may experience color fading when exposed to extended direct sunshine, so it's important to verify the UV stability of the item.
3. Setup Costs
Although UPVC frames can conserve cash long-lasting, setup costs may differ greatly depending upon the complexity of the task and the contractor picked.
4. Restricted Historical Aesthetic
For older residential or commercial properties, some property owners might prefer the traditional appearance of wood, and UPVC may not always be suitable for such environments.
5. Environmental Impact
While UPVC is recyclable, the production procedure itself can contribute to carbon emissions. Homeowners should weigh the benefits and drawbacks of ecological impact against their requirements.
